Task Scheduling for Heterogeneous Computing based on Learning Classifier System

被引:0
|
作者
Yang, Jiadong [1 ]
Xu, Hua [1 ]
Jia, Peifa [1 ]
机构
[1] Tsinghua Univ, State Key Lab Intelligent Technol & Syst, Tsinghua Natl Lab Informat Sci & Technol, Dept Comp Sci & Technol, Beijing 100084, Peoples R China
关键词
Learning Classifier Systems; Task Scheduling; Parallel Computing; GRAPHS;
D O I
10.1109/AICI.2009.328
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
Task scheduling still remains one of the most challenging problems to achieve high performance in heterogeneous computing environments in spite of numerous efforts. This paper presents a novel scheduling algorithm based on learning classifier system for heterogeneous computing environment. In the presented algorithm, XCS classifier system is used to find the optimal task assignment on different processors, and the execution sequence of tasks on the same processor is set by the heuristic used in list scheduling approach. Empirical studies on benchmark task graphs show that the proposed algorithm is able to produce higher speedup compared with the related algorithms. Further experiments also indicate that the proposed algorithm maintains almost the same performance with different parameter settings.
引用
收藏
页码:370 / 374
页数:5
相关论文
共 50 条
  • [1] Task Scheduling in Heterogeneous Computing Systems Based on Machine Learning Approach
    Xie, Hui
    Wei, Li
    Liu, Dong
    Wang, Luda
    [J]. INTERNATIONAL JOURNAL OF PATTERN RECOGNITION AND ARTIFICIAL INTELLIGENCE, 2020, 34 (12)
  • [2] A survey on task scheduling method in heterogeneous computing system
    Fan, Chengbin
    Deng, Hui
    Wang, Feng
    Wei, Shoulin
    Dai, Wei
    Liang, Bo
    [J]. 2015 8TH INTERNATIONAL CONFERENCE ON INTELLIGENT NETWORKS AND INTELLIGENT SYSTEMS (ICINIS), 2015, : 90 - 93
  • [3] Task Scheduling with Collaborative Computing of MEC System Based on Federated Learning
    Shi, Tianyi
    Tian, Hongfeng
    Zhang, Tiankui
    Loo, Jonathan
    Ou, Jiangtao
    Fan, Chengyuan
    Yang, Dingcheng
    [J]. 2022 IEEE 95TH VEHICULAR TECHNOLOGY CONFERENCE (VTC2022-SPRING), 2022,
  • [4] High performance task scheduling algorithm for heterogeneous computing system
    Ilavarasan, E
    Thambidurai, P
    Mahilmannan, R
    [J]. DISTRIBUTED AND PARALLEL COMPUTING, 2005, 3719 : 193 - 203
  • [5] Performance effective task scheduling algorithm for heterogeneous computing system
    Ilavarasan, E
    Thambidurai, P
    Mahilmannan, R
    [J]. ISPDC 2005: 4th International Symposium on Parallel and Distributed Computing, 2005, : 28 - 35
  • [6] Task scheduling for heterogeneous computing systems
    Shaikhah AlEbrahim
    Imtiaz Ahmad
    [J]. The Journal of Supercomputing, 2017, 73 : 2313 - 2338
  • [7] Task scheduling for heterogeneous computing systems
    AlEbrahim, Shaikhah
    Ahmad, Imtiaz
    [J]. JOURNAL OF SUPERCOMPUTING, 2017, 73 (06): : 2313 - 2338
  • [8] Scheduling Algorithm Based on Task Priority in Heterogeneous Computing Environment
    Yu Zhenxia
    Meng Fang
    Sheng, Shangming
    [J]. PROCEEDINGS OF THE INTERNATIONAL CONFERENCE ON COMPUTER SCIENCE AND INFORMATION TECHNOLOGY, 2008, : 12 - +
  • [9] Dynamic task scheduling algorithm with load balancing for heterogeneous computing system
    Abdelkader, Doaa M.
    Omara, Fatma
    [J]. EGYPTIAN INFORMATICS JOURNAL, 2012, 13 (02) : 135 - 145
  • [10] MTTF-Aware Reliability Task Scheduling for PIM-based Heterogeneous Computing System
    Pang, Desong
    Xu, Dawen
    Wang, Ying
    Liang, Huaguo
    [J]. 2018 IEEE INTERNATIONAL TEST CONFERENCE IN ASIA (ITC-ASIA 2018), 2018, : 25 - 30